Across the Pond: IBAF World Cup Opening Day

By Toby Hyde on 10. Sep, 2009

IBAF 2009 World Cup LogoThe IBAF Baseball Cup began Wednesday in Europe.

Australia smacked around the Czech Republic 17-4 in Prague.  1B Stefan Welch had a bit day.  He was  4-6 with 2 2B, a 3B, a HR and 3 RBI.

The host Germans beat up on China 14-1 with Mets C Kai Gronauer going 1-3 with a 2B, 2 BB and 2 RBI.

The US and Canada both begin play on Thursday.
